Parallel Bible results for "john 5:1-9"

John 5:1-9

ESV

NIV

1 After this there was a feast of the Jews, and Jesus went up to Jerusalem.
1 Some time later, Jesus went up to Jerusalem for one of the Jewish festivals.
2 Now there is in Jerusalem by the Sheep Gate a pool, in Aramaic called Bethesda, which has five roofed colonnades.
2 Now there is in Jerusalem near the Sheep Gate a pool, which in Aramaic is called Bethesda and which is surrounded by five covered colonnades.
3 In these lay a multitude of invalids--blind, lame, and paralyzed.
3 Here a great number of disabled people used to lie—the blind, the lame, the paralyzed.
5 One man was there who had been an invalid for thirty-eight years.
5 One who was there had been an invalid for thirty-eight years.
6 When Jesus saw him lying there and knew that he had already been there a long time, he said to him, "Do you want to be healed?"
6 When Jesus saw him lying there and learned that he had been in this condition for a long time, he asked him, “Do you want to get well?”
7 The sick man answered him, "Sir, I have no one to put me into the pool when the water is stirred up, and while I am going another steps down before me."
7 “Sir,” the invalid replied, “I have no one to help me into the pool when the water is stirred. While I am trying to get in, someone else goes down ahead of me.”
8 Jesus said to him, "Get up, take up your bed, and walk."
8 Then Jesus said to him, “Get up! Pick up your mat and walk.”
9 And at once the man was healed, and he took up his bed and walked. Now that day was the Sabbath.
9 At once the man was cured; he picked up his mat and walked. The day on which this took place was a Sabbath,
